Gold Coast (OOL) to Sumy (UMY)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Gold Coast Airport (OOL) in Gold Coast, Australia to Sumy Airport (UMY) in Sumy, Ukraine is 14,379 kilometers (8,935 miles / 7,764 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 18h, flying northwest at a heading of 314°.

This is an ultra-long-haul route, one of the longest in aviation. It requires wide-body aircraft with extended range capability such as the Airbus A350-900ULR or Boeing 777-200LR. Passengers should prepare for an extended flight with multiple meal services.

This is an international route connecting Australia with Ukraine. It is an intercontinental flight between Oceania and Europe.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 01:53 in Gold Coast, it's 17:53 in Sumy. With a 8-hour time difference, travelers should plan for significant jet lag. It typically takes one day per hour of time difference to fully adjust.

The return flight from Sumy (UMY) to Gold Coast (OOL) follows a heading of 88° (east).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
